summaryrefslogtreecommitdiff
path: root/flang/lib/Lower/IO.cpp
AgeCommit message (Expand)Author
2025-10-16[flang][NFC] Use parser::Unwrap(Ref) more (#162918)Peter Klausler
2025-10-13[flang] To use the fir::ClassType for namelist item if it is local polymorphi...Daniel Chen
2025-09-26[flang] Clean-up for fir.do_loop generation in lowering. (#160630)Slava Zakharin
2025-08-04[flang][NFC] Update more FIR op creation to the new APIs (#152060)Valentin Clement (バレンタイン クレメン)
2025-07-23[Flang] Fix a crash when equivalence and namelist statements are used (#150081)Carlos Seo
2025-07-21[mlir][NFC] update `flang/Lower` create APIs (8/n) (#149912)Maksim Levental
2025-07-17[flang] Migrate away from ArrayRef(std::nullopt_t) (#149337)Kazu Hirata
2025-07-16[flang] Allow -fdefault-integer-8 with defined I/O (#148927)Peter Klausler
2025-04-30[flang] Add lowering of volatile references (#132486)Asher Mancinelli
2025-04-14[flang] Handle volatility in lowering and codegen (#135311)Asher Mancinelli
2025-04-07[flang] Non-type-bound defined IO lowering for an array of derived type (#134...vdonaldson
2025-03-26[flang][NFC] Restore I/O runtime API header name (#132423)Peter Klausler
2025-02-24Reland "[flang] Set LLVM specific attributes to fir.call's of Fortran runtime...Slava Zakharin
2025-02-24Revert "[flang] Set LLVM specific attributes to fir.call's of Fortran runtime...Slava Zakharin
2025-02-24[flang] Set LLVM specific attributes to fir.call's of Fortran runtime. (#128093)Slava Zakharin
2025-02-21[Flang] Give a more specific error message for expressions where an IO Unit i...Andre Kuhlenschmidt
2024-12-20[flang][cuda] Make default.nonTbpDefinedIoTable compiler generated (#120686)Valentin Clement (バレンタイン クレメン)
2024-12-18[flang] Add UNSIGNED (#113504)Peter Klausler
2024-12-10Reland "[flang] Integrate the option -flang-experimental-integer-overflow int...Yusuke MINATO
2024-12-06[Flang][NFC] Split runtime headers in preparation for cross-compilation. (#11...Michael Kruse
2024-10-28Revert "[flang] Integrate the option -flang-experimental-integer-overflow int...Yusuke MINATO
2024-10-25[flang] Integrate the option -flang-experimental-integer-overflow into -fno-w...Yusuke MINATO
2024-10-03[flang] replace fir.complex usages with mlir complex (#110850)jeanPerier
2024-06-17[Flang] Switch to common::visit more call sites (#90018)Alexander Shaposhnikov
2024-05-16[flang] Add nsw flag to do-variable increment with a new option (#91579)Yusuke MINATO
2024-04-28Reapply "[mlir] Mark `isa/dyn_cast/cast/...` member functions depreca… (#90...Christian Sigg
2024-04-26Revert "[mlir] Mark `isa/dyn_cast/cast/...` member functions deprecated. (#89...dyung
2024-04-26[mlir] Mark `isa/dyn_cast/cast/...` member functions deprecated. (#89998)Christian Sigg
2024-03-12[flang][Lower] Fix use-after-free with TypeRange (#84369)Krzysztof Parzyszek
2024-01-31[flang] Lower ASYNCHRONOUS variables and IO statements (#80008)jeanPerier
2024-01-02[flang][runtime] Don't use -1 in I/O API for "default unit" (#76642)Peter Klausler
2023-12-13[flang] module namelist IO with renaming (#75264)vdonaldson
2023-11-21[flang] Remove dead code and update test (NFC) (#73004)kkwli
2023-10-09[flang] Set func.func arg attributes for procedure designators (#68420)jeanPerier
2023-09-14[flang] Select proper library APIs for derived type io. (#66327)Slava Zakharin
2023-08-29[flang] Support SELECT RANK on allocatables & pointersPeter Klausler
2023-08-16[flang] Runtime assigned format errorsV Donaldson
2023-05-17[flang] Non-type-bound defined IO loweringV Donaldson
2023-03-09Break circular dependency between FIR dialect and utilitiesRenaud-K
2023-02-28[flang] Block constructV Donaldson
2023-01-30[flang] Use proper attributes for runtime calls with 'i1' arguments/returns.Slava Zakharin
2023-01-07[flang] Use std::optional instead of llvm::Optional (NFC)Kazu Hirata
2023-01-07[flang] Add #include <optional> (NFC)Kazu Hirata
2022-12-13[flang] SubmodulesV Donaldson
2022-12-09[flang] Handle correctly polymorphic descriptor for IO inputValentin Clement
2022-12-03[flang] Use std::nullopt instead of None (NFC)Kazu Hirata
2022-12-02[flang] Restore ENUM_CLASS() to be compilation-time codePeter Klausler
2022-12-01Revert "[flang] Use proper attributes for runtime calls with 'i1' arguments/r...Slava Zakharin
2022-11-30[flang] Use proper attributes for runtime calls with 'i1' arguments/returns.Slava Zakharin
2022-11-18Revert "[flang] Use proper attributes for runtime calls with 'i1' arguments/r...Slava Zakharin